Transaction 74aebf81afc8fb87389a24bf437c3d6864078f3c58a542395638aa7f52f82189
1 Input
1 Output
-
74aebf81afc8fb87389a24bf437c3d6864078f3c58a542395638aa7f52f82189:0
- value
- 301092
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1ff5049510c4ba088f429c3d1a2b35ac8498e26
- address
- bc1qk8l4qj23p396pz8598parg4nttyynr3xfyay2q